airbank, Maslin, Maullin, Metz & Associates (FM3), a California corporation, has specialized in public policy-oriented opinion research since the Company was first organized in 1981. FM3 offers a wide range of opinion research, communications strategy and consulting services to assist political candidates, ballot measure committees, corporations, non-profit organizations and government agencies. FM3 opinion research services include:

Random-digit-dial (RDD) & listed sample public opinion telephone surveys in English, Spanish & other languages

Mail and Internet surveys in English, Spanish and other languages

In-depth executive interviews and employee/membership research

Focus groups in English and/or Spanish

Communications strategy consulting

Consumer market research

Customer/citizen satisfaction and community assessment research

Public-sector community relations and outreach program development and implementation

Advertising and media testing using Audience Response System "Perception Analyzer" technology

FM3's principal business is to provide timely, custom-designed public opinion analysis to assist its clients in making decisions. To achieve these goals, FM3's staff is multi-talented and works as a team to assure the completion of quality opinion analysis in a timely manner. Each of FM3's principals has over twenty-five years of experience as a public opinion analyst and consultant. In addition, FM3's data collection and sampling sub-contractors are closely supervised and pre-qualified by FM3 to render immediate, high-quality service.

FM3 prides itself in delivering personal service to its clients, who are assured of ongoing contact with the firm's principals and senior personnel. FM3 designs and manages the entire research process including research instrument design, sampling or recruitment plan, and data collection, analysis and interpretation. In addition, FM3 has Spanish-language capability on its staff that it applies to all research projects involving populations with significant Spanish-speaking segments.

On an annual basis, FM3 conducts as many as three hundred surveys and one hundred and fifty focus groups, in addition to providing ongoing strategic consultation to key clients. FM3 research and analysis frequently focuses on issues of major economic and social concern, including communications technology; energy development, conservation and regulation; transportation planning and finance, health care; environmental quality; natural resource conservation and development; public finance; growth and property development, and the implications of public policy for ethnic and other demographic groups such as children and the elderly.
